A student of South Asian University (SAU) in Delhi was allegedly sexually assaulted, police said on Tuesday, confirming that an FIR has been registered in the case.
According to officials, a PCR call reporting the alleged assault was received at the Maidan Garhi police station around 3 p.m. on Monday. Acting on the information, a police team reached the university campus, Deputy Commissioner of Police (South) Ankit Chauhan said in an official statement.
“Based on the statement of the victim, an FIR has been registered under appropriate sections. The matter is being investigated with due sensitivity and priority,” the officer added.
